Tooke Banana Pancakes
Soft gluten-free pancakes made with Tooke flour and banana, designed for a simple breakfast that fits both Ugandan roots and Japanese home routines.

Prep: 10m
Total: 20m
Servings: 2 plates

Summary
These pancakes are one of the easiest ways to start cooking with Tooke flour. The banana keeps the texture soft while the flour adds body, making this a practical first recipe for customers exploring Uganda-inspired breakfast ideas in Japan.
Recipe
Ingredients
- 80g Tooke flour
- 1 ripe banana
- 1 egg
- 120ml milk or oat milk
- 1 tsp baking powder
- Small pinch salt
Step-by-Step Instructions
- Mash the banana until smooth, then whisk in the egg and milk.
- Add the Tooke flour, baking powder, and salt, then mix until no dry pockets remain.
- Rest the batter for 5 minutes so the flour hydrates evenly.
- Cook small pancakes on a lightly oiled pan over medium-low heat until both sides are golden.
Tips for Best Results
- A short batter rest improves texture and helps the flour absorb liquid.
- Keep the heat moderate so the center cooks before the outside darkens.
- If the batter feels too thick, add a little milk one spoon at a time.
Variations
- Top with yogurt and fruit for a lighter breakfast plate.
- Add cinnamon for a warmer, dessert-like aroma.
